Jane Newton (Reynolds)

Gilbert Cantu  was born March 23, 1944 in Paige, Texas to Manuel and Carmen DeLeon Cantu.  He died of injuries while working for Texas Gulf Sulphur in New Gulf, Texas on February 28, 1974.

Gilbert rode Bus 14 with Al Zepeda, John Foyt and Jane Newton Reynolds.  He was always happy and had such an infectious smile.

May he rest in peace.

Jerrell Clark

I have fond memories of Gilbert.  Gilbert and I worked for Newton's Grocery while in high school and while attending WCJC.  I remember Gilbert being an enthusiastic long-distance track star.  I also remember Gilbert had an old Chevy car that was full of rusty holes.  We spent hours patching the holes with bondo so he could get his car painted, if I remember correctly, a metallic blue.

It is refreshing to see folk's sharing memories of a deceased friend.
